I have had scenery problems in MSFX Steam and had to uninstall and reinstall the program and lost my Spitfire Wings of Power Plane and accusim add on which I purchased as a bundle. I have downloaded both and they are my C drive unzipped and I am not able to unzip them and have them picked up by MSFX Steam to fly. I also have the T-6 Texan but have not downloaded this yet. Any advice on how to get them up to fly.

Hi flash2,

After you download and unzip the files for the aircraft, you need to run the .exe file to install it in your sim. In case of the Spitfire installer is this one 'wop3_spitfire.EXE'.
